**Ticket: Drift detected — Quicklist autocomplete index**

Support has reported sluggish suggestions in the Ostbridge region, and our audit confirms the autocomplete index nodes there no longer match the committed configuration. The refresh interval and shard count were changed manually during an incident and never reverted, which explains the latency complaints. Please reference this when responding to affected customers. The drifted values currently running in Ostbridge are listed below.

config for kadug-yahop:
quenwyn:
  pin: 2459
  metrics_host: metrics.quenwyn.lumicsys.internal
  tenant: julax
  seal: seal_0d5ead96

Subject: N+1 fix shipping in 9.4 — on-call notes

Ravi — heads up before you take the pager. Build 9.4 includes the dataloader fix for the Quillbase GraphQL N+1 bug that was hammering the orders DB. Expect query volume to drop sharply after rollout; the old saturation alerts may look suspiciously quiet. That's fine. If latency spikes instead, roll back — the flag is reversible. Don't tune alert thresholds until we have a week of data. Rollback steps and dashboards are linked on the internal page below.

wiki page, bageg-bajeg: https://argocd.lumicnet.corp/merge_requests

## Step 4 — Load test checkout

Before cutover, hammer the Cartfield checkout flow from the Brinsley load rig. Target 400 synthetic orders/min for 20 minutes. Watch payment-stub latency; abort above 900ms p95. Do not point the rig at the old Tillbox endpoints. The load generator must run with the exact tuning values shown below.

service settings:
[holath]
host = holath.novacio.corp
user = holath_svc
database = holath_prod

Subject: Gross-margin review — quick heads-up

Hi all,

We wrapped the gross-margin review for Pellwright Goods yesterday. Short version: margins slipped about two points, mostly from freight costs and the Juniper line discounts. Branch managers, please hold off on any new promos until we sync next week. Bigger picture on where we're heading is in the confidential note below.

board note of tagug-hahag: Praionax Logistics is in early talks to buy Julaxek Group for about $36.3 million. The Julmir launch date is March 1, and nothing goes to the press before then.